All results were obtained with the def2-QZVP basis set.
For each data point of the subset, the actual result in Eh and the
deviation from the reference value (Res. - Ref.; in kcal/mol) are given.
At the end of the table, mean (MD), mean absolute (MAD) and root mean square (RMSD) deviations are shown.
The results were published in: Goerigk, L.; Grimme, S. Phys. Chem. Chem. Phys. 2011, DOI: 10.1039/C0CP02984J.
